Transaction 8de3d24c604140dfed6746136f405f3ba8ac5bb278d148591347ecd36cd3b95e
1 Input
1 Output
-
8de3d24c604140dfed6746136f405f3ba8ac5bb278d148591347ecd36cd3b95e:0
- value
- 3371588
- script pubkey
- OP_0 OP_PUSHBYTES_20 d4d6468869176d4b7d350b87bdf3a56248e57d07
- address
- ltc1q6ntydzrfzak5klf4pwrmmua9vfyw2lg8jtly30